Arewa youth ultimatum: Osinbajo to meet Northern, Igbo leaders

Acting President Yemi Osinbajo is expected to meet with Northern elders on Tuesday over an ultimatum given by some northern youths, asking Igbos in the region to leave.

According to Daily Trust, the meeting will take place at 4pm at the Old Banquet Hall of the Aso Rock Presidential Villa, Abuja.

The acting president will also hold a similar meeting with Igbo elders on Wednesday.

A coalition of Northern youths had asked Igbos in the north to leave before October 1 and Northern in Igboland should return home.

The Indigenous People of Biafra in response had supported the move, stating that it will help in the actualization of Biafra.

A prominent Northern elder and former Vice Chancellor of Ahmadu Bello University, Ango Abdullahi had also backed the youths.
